Solution Overview
Problem
Digital television (DTV) receivers currently require time-consuming channel scanning during boot or reboot to detect and match RF channels with virtual channels, providing limited user information until a channel is tuned and a data stream is acquired.
Innovation Solution
DTV receivers can retrieve service provider information and channel maps via an Internet Protocol (IP) connection by using a standardized hostname and filename to access a web-based service, eliminating the need for channel scanning by parsing a channel map file received from a data server.

Data Source
AI summary
A digital television (DTV) receiver retrieves, from a memory, a standardized hostname and a standardized filename for a web-based service for providing a channel map associated with service providers. The DTV receiver adds, to the standardized hostname, a name for a particular service provider and sends, to a data server, a request for channel map information, where the request is based on the standardized hostname, the name for the particular service provider, and the standardized filename. The DTV receiver receivers, from the data server, a channel map file based on the standardized filename and extracts information from the channel map file to present to a user.
